dober: Please I need help with my pc. Ethernet cable is not working on my pc. It does work in my colleagues' pc. I have tried almost every solution I found on Google, but still showing no Internet access. Am I having a hardware issue here? Although my device manager shows its okay.

Is ur PC a desktop or laptop?

In either case, I will advise you first check if ur system recognises the Ethernet controller. You can do this by going through the device manager. The device might be seen as not available, bad or Disabled by the system and hence will marked by a red "x" or is merely being queried for a driver, in which case you will need to install the appropriate driver to run the Ethernet device.

Please note that their are instances these Ethernet controllers just gets bad. If ur PC is a desktop, all you need to do is to get an PCI Ethernet card, and install. For laptops, a PCMCIA Ethernet card would do(though not integrated in all laptops).

Note also, that the Main and Aux cable of a laptops Ethernet cards can also loose contact or just needs cleaning to get it back on.

* modified *

I did not see where you wrote that ur device manager okay ed the device.

From what loodreed suggested, you should start by checking your IP, and also look at your system firewall and your AV firewall.
